History and Growth:
On-line poker surfaced when you look at the late 1990s as a result of developments in technology as well as the net. 1st on-line poker space, Planet Poker, premiered in 1998, attracting a small but passionate community. But was in early 2000s that internet poker experienced exponential development, mainly due to the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
